Output 73d65c2c03911636ea919d1031188a779bfe3d19cb6055e3aa742587a85e30fa:1

value
1362466
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46054db006087223343ccd5068c7e9b6781a0f5e OP_EQUALVERIFY OP_CHECKSIG
address
17PEevLA3YR2xspC3pGMUxyLdQz2Hffy96
transaction
73d65c2c03911636ea919d1031188a779bfe3d19cb6055e3aa742587a85e30fa
spent
true